
Arbutus Bog is a moody coastal-moss wetland inside a rail-trail landscape—great for soft, misty scenes, boardwalk textures, and moody woodland reflections. Best light comes after rain or in cool mornings when fog settles; weekdays reduce birding crowds. It’s a free, trail-access stop from the Pere Marquette Rail-Trail with parking near the Sanford trail access; expect muddy sections off the main path.
